Companies

–Rohm and Haas Co. (Philadelphia, PA) has started production of adhesives for the Latin American Region at its new Brazilian adhesives plant in Jacare’.

–Exposium (Cedex, France) bought 50% of the PACex fair from the Packaging Assn. of Canada (Toronto, Ontario, Canada).

–Crown Cork & Seal Co., Inc. (Philadelphia, PA) released its Eole III™ technology to be produced at the company’s Massillon, OH, facility.

–Emtech Emulsion Technologies, Inc. (Medina, OH) will combine with 3M’s (St. Paul, MN) label business, creating a single 3M operating unit.

–Bradman-Lake (Charlotte, NC) entered into a mfg. and marketing agreement with Propack Processing and Packaging Systems Inc. (Ontario, Canada) to produce its vertical racetrack robotic loading system.

–Pactiv (Lake Forest, IL) completed the acquisition of Winkler Forming, Inc. (Santa Fe Springs, CA).

–Kryotrans (Victoria, London, England) formed an alliance with Lydall Inc. (Manchester, CT) to help supply Biopak® flexible containers to the bioprocessing industry.

–Flint Ink (Ann Arbor, MI) signed a joint venture agreement with Graphic-Tec (Hong Kong, China) to manufacture printing ink in Beijing, China. Additionally, Flint Ink will help provide “smart” ink and coatings systems to brand-name product manufacturers throughout the world through an agreement struck with KeyMaster Technologies, Inc. (Kennewick, WA).

–Bemis Co. (Minneapolis, MN) purchased the global Clysar® shrink film business of DuPont (Wilmington, DE) and will be distributed in the United Kingdom and Ireland by Wrapid Packaging Systems Ltd. (West Yorkshire, England).

–Alloyd Co. (Concord, MA) is standardizing its software by using only 3-D CAD software, called SolidWorks®.

–Schubert Packaging Systems (Addison, TX) opened its new 12ꯠ sq’ North American headquarters building in Addison, TX, near Dallas.

–The Processing and Packaging Machinery Assn. (Wallington, Surrey, England) and Reed Exhibitions (Richmond, Surrey, England) have agreed to merge their exhibition activities in Britain.

–The Xpedx (Covington, KY) div. of International Paper Co. and Triangle Package Machinery (Chicago, IL) teamed to provide custom designed and fully integrated packaging lines to packagers throughout the United States.
